Role Title: Pastor, Newcomer Ministries
Status: Full-Time (Sundays required) Department: Congregational Life Reports To: Congregational Life Pastor
Position Overview
As a member of The Peoples Church Ministry Team, the Pastor of Newcomer Ministries (PNM) will encourage our congregation to engage in compassionately and practically welcoming newcomers. The Pastor will mobilize, equip and shepherd a group of volunteers to serve in Newcomers Ministry. The PNM will encourage newcomers to become integrated into the church community through our discipleship pathway. She/he will network with other churches and agencies to provide effective support to newcomers and to be a godly advocate on their behalf. The PNM will stay informed of migration trends and realities to inform and develop relevant congregational ministries to newcomers.

Qualifications
• A deep, growing personal relationship with Jesus Christ, along with full agreement with the Statement of Faith of The Peoples Church, and a clear sense of calling to serve both the church community and newcomers.
• Theological education and ministry training is required, preferably in an intercultural or multicultural context.
• Ordination is required to conduct marriages. Must be an ordained minister or open to ordination under The Peoples Church.
• Sensitive, compassionate, and positive towards newcomers and refugees.
• Possess the ability to mentor people in spiritual life and personal maturity.
• Be a team player but able to work with minimal supervision.
• Proven experience in volunteer development, program leadership, and community engagement.
• Excellent interpersonal and cross-cultural communication skills.
• Familiarity with settlement services and newcomer issues in Canada.
• Ability to work collaboratively with diverse teams and external partners.
• Familiar with technology and experience with using social media for ministry.
• Significant experience leading and directing public services and events.
Working Conditions:
• Vulnerability Sector Screening must be completed.
• Full time – Sundays are mandatory.
• Interacts with others (newcomers, community partners, volunteers, staff) regularly.
• Management-level position may involve working extra hours as required.
• Occasional travel locally and globally.
• Attend The Peoples Church.
• Support The Peoples Church shared mandate, Statement of Faith & Lifestyle Principles.
